Is there really a music of the spheres? And why is space so inspirational for creativity? To ponder these cosmic questions, Dr. Charles Liu and co-host Allen Liu welcome noted composer and pianist Bruce Lazarus, whose compositions include “Musical Explorations of Messier Star Clusters and Nebulae” and “Starry Messenger.”
